If there is such a thing for your printer, you could try the "Unplug and Reset" method.
Keep in mind, this is a valid method for HP printers -- I do not know what it will do to a Toshiba printer.
If that idea scares you, you could perhaps try Restarting everything, including your router, printer, and computer(s).
While printer is switched ON
- Unplug printer
- Wait for a minute (or a bit more)
- Plug in printer to standard wall outlet
- If printer does not start on its own, press / release the power button
- Wait for the printer to completely boot (start)
